The cost of postal box installation in Edison, NJ can vary depending on several factors. Whether you're looking to install a new mailbox for your home or a series of postal boxes for a community or business, understanding the different elements that influence the overall cost can help you budget more effectively. Below, we break down the key factors that can affect the cost and provide an overview of common tasks and their associated costs.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Mailbox: Residential mailboxes generally cost less than commercial or community mailboxes.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ality materials like stainless steel or cast aluminum will be more expensive.
- Labor Costs: Rates for professional installation services in Edison, NJ.
- Permits and Regulations: Local zoning laws and permit fees can add to the cost.
- Location: The complexity of the installation site, such as whether it’s on a slope or requires concrete footing.
- Additional Features: Extras like locks, decorative posts, or custom designs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Standard Residential Mailbox | $50 - $200 |
Premium Residential Mailbox | $200 - $500 |
Commercial Mailbox Installation | $500 - $1,500 |
Community Mailbox Cluster |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Labor Cost per Hour | $50 - $100 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$150 |
Concrete Footing | $100 - $300 |
Custom Design and Features | $100 - $500 |
